PRR: Cars with 29 More Electric Buses Budgeted at 17.05 Million

Today, Carris presented 29 new fully electric standard buses, the last financed through the Recovery and Resilience Plan (PRR), budgeted at 17.05 million euros (ME), within a total investment that exceeds 31 ME.
